The question asks us to find the most appropriate synonym for the word "Benevolent" from the given options. A synonym is a word that has the same or a very similar meaning as another word.
The word Benevolent means well-meaning and kindly. It describes someone who is charitable, generous, and has a desire to do good for others.

| Word | Meaning |
|---|---|
| Benevolent | Well-meaning and kindly; charitable; desiring to do good. |
| Cruel | Causing pain or suffering; lacking kindness. |
| Barbaric | Savagely cruel; uncivilized. |
| Gracious | Courteous, kind, and pleasant; characterized by kindness. |
| Savage | Fierce, violent; uncivilized. |
Understanding related words can further clarify the meaning of "Benevolent".
The word "Benevolent" often implies not just a kind feeling but also actions taken to help others, especially through charity or generosity. "Gracious" can sometimes focus more on manners and disposition, but the sense of kindness makes it the best fit among the choices.
